Shipping Estimates and Logistics Analysis
For those planning to shop US ship international, understanding the physical profile of the Micro Clutch is vital for calculating international shipping rates. Below is a breakdown of the estimated logistics requirements for this specific item:
| Metric | Estimated Value |
|---|---|
| Box Weight | Approx. 0.5 lbs (0.23 kg) |
| Box Dimensions | Small (Approx. 6 x 4 x 2 inches) |
| Volumetric Warning | Low. This item is dense and small; volumetric weight will not exceed actual weight. |
| Battery Check | No lithium batteries. No special dangerous goods handling required. |
Because the item is extremely lightweight, the shipping fees are generally minimal. Savvy buyers often consolidate this purchase with other camera accessories, such as extra anchors or Capture Clips, to further reduce the per-item cost through a parcel forwarding service.
Navigating Thailand customs and import duties
When arranging a ship to Thailand, it is important to be aware of the de minimis threshold. In 2026, the Thai Customs Department continues to apply VAT and duties on imported goods. If your total CIF (Cost, Insurance, and Freight) value exceeds the current exemption limit (typically 1,500 THB), you should prepare for a 7% VAT plus any applicable camera accessory duties.
However, even with these additions, the "Number Crunch" remains in favor of the US purchase.
